We offer three services: Letting, Let only and Fully Managed - each can be tailored to
suit your needs. in addition we can 'caretake' an unoccupied
property.
1.
tenant find only with the aim to find the right tenant for you ….
• marketing your property
• introducing a tenant
• negotiation of terms
• applying for references
• drawing up an appropriate tenancy agreement
• organising of professional inventory
• holding deposit
• negotiation of renewals (if requested)
2. let only all the above in 1. plus…
• rent demands
• credit control
• statement of accounts
• advise on application for exemption to the inland revenue
3. fully managed our experienced and highly trained team of specialist
property managers ensure your property is continually
monitored and maintained. They are assisted by specifically
designed advanced computer software
all the above in 1. and 2. plus…
• payment of outgoings where necessary, subject to fund
availability
• arranging annual gas safety certificates and electrical
installation and portable appliance tests
• routine checks of the property
• informing utility companies of a change of occupier
• employing suitable contractors to ensure standards are
maintained
• arranging routine repairs and maintenance
• ensuring the properties comply with the latest safety
regulations
• supplying clients with relevant legislative information
upon request
• reconciling deposit returns and damage repair
• negotiating any end of tenancy claim
• supervising any renewal or termination to avoid void
periods
• communicating with tenants and landlords and solving
problems
• arranging insurance as applicable
• liaison with surveyors and other professional advisors
